This week reminded me of  Matthew chapter nine. As I was studying it a whole new perspective came to me. Christ performed many miracles in this chapter but the one that has stood out to me the most was when He raises Jairus's daughter from the dead. Jairus comes to Jesus, begging to save his daughter before she passed. Knowing, believing and trusting that Christ has the power to do so. How many of us come to Christ to fix something we are struggling with in our lives. Having enough faith that He can do miracles. I do this with every single person we meet and teach. I know Christ can help them change but I need to focus more on His time, than mine. 

to continue, Jesus Christ of course goes to help, but on the way He stops to heal the women with the issue of blood. We hear about this story and that of itself can teach you so many things. But I want to focus on Jairus during this whole thing. Could you imagine watching your child almost pass, then finding the one Man who can heal her and then on the way see Him stop to heal someone else. I don't know how he actually felt, but to me I would think "come on, my child is waiting, we don't have time! she is already healed, don't go back!" And the most heartbreaking

thing would be when the Savior does come and they do finally make it to Jairus's home, only to see that his daughter did pass away. 

How many of you have gone to the Lord, having so much faith and completely knowing that He can do it. Then you see that life doesn't happen how you planned. The miracle you planned for on the time you hoped for, didn't happen. It's happen to me, I find myself doing this a lot when our friends don't progress. What Christ says next is the thing that always gives me hope to keep going. 

He says "Give place: for the maid is not dead, but sleepeth." Now she clearly was dead, people even laughed when Christ said this because everyone saw she was dead. But in the eyes of Christ and through His Atonement, NO ONE IS TOO FAR GONE FOR HIM TO SAVE!.  So in His time and His will, Jairus's daughter was raised. All it took was a little more time and a little more faith. So when we have a "Jairus experience" just give it a little more time and a little more faith!
